Gustavo Petro urges Trump talks to avert US invasion of Cuba

Outgoing Colombian President Gustavo Petro urged US President Donald Trump to pursue dialogue with Cuba and called for efforts to prevent a US invasion or missile strike during a visit to Havana, Cuban media reported on Saturday.

Petro arrived in Cuba on Friday for an official visit before his term ends next week. Cubadebate said he spoke to Cuban media late Friday after Cuban President Miguel Diaz-Canel welcomed him with military honours at the Palace of the Revolution and the two leaders held official talks.

Petro said he wanted “solidarity with Cuba” so there would be no invasion or missile strike, and proposed dialogue with the current US government, including Secretary of State Marco Rubio and Trump.

“It would be good if, amid the danger looming over Cuba, it could be transformed from a danger into a setting for that dialogue,” Petro said. “Now is the time for dialogue.”

Trump has said Cuba represents an “extraordinary threat” to US national security and has said Washington could be “taking Cuba”.

Relations between Havana and Washington have deteriorated since January after Washington imposed an effective oil blockade and other sanctions. Cuba has faced major shortages and widespread power outages.

Representatives of the two countries have held talks, but the Cuban government said there had been no progress.

Petro's successor, Abelardo de la Espriella, who is due to take office on August 7, announced last Sunday that he would sever diplomatic relations with Cuba and Nicaragua, countries he described as “tyrannies”. The Cuban government said his announcement amounted to “clear subordination” to the United States.

Havana hosted the peace talks that led to Colombia's 2016 peace agreement with the now-defunct Revolutionary Armed Forces of Colombia, or FARC, guerrilla group.
